Links are key elements of any website. These join the many pages of a site into a cohesive whole. The most obvious links on any website are found in the menu. All menus are really a list of links, pointing to the different pages of a website.

There are two main types of links: internal and external.

Internal Links

These are links within a website. The menu, as mentioned above, is made up of internal links: they all lead to pages (or files) within a single website.

External Links

External links point out to another website or resource. I could create a link to any website in the world, which would take users from this page straight to that site (but I'm not going to!).

The Links Module

The most common way to make a link in DNN is to use the links module. This allows you to easily add an internal or external link, as follows:
  • Insert the Links module using the control panel.
  • Hold the mouse over the arrow to the left, and select "add link" from this menu.
  • Choose whether your link is to another website, a page or a file on your website.
  • Enter or select the link (depending on your choice above).
  • Add a title for the link, and some text describing it.
  • Click "update".
You can add as many links as desired to a single links module, and change their order.

Text/HTML Links

You can also create links directly from the Text/HTML module. Simply enter and select the title you want for the link, then click the "create link" button and enter the link you desire.

You are able to link directly to a page or a file on your site by clicking the "browse server" button on the "edit link"  popup window.
